Clay Chamois Figurine from Vaulted Tomb, Porti Messaras, Crete, c2500BC
Clay Chamois Figurine from Vaulted Tomb, Porti Messaras, Crete, c2500BC. Early Minoan, PrePalatial Period. Archaeological Museum of Heraklion, Crete
